#698510 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#698510 is composed of 41.2% red, 52.2%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 21.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 88% yellow and 47.8% black. It has a hue angle of 74.4 degrees, a saturation of 78.5% and a lightness of 29.2%. #698510 color hex could be obtained by blending #d2ff20 with #000b00. Closest websafe color is: #669900.

Shades and Tints of #698510

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080a01 is the darkest color, while #fdfef8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#698510

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4b4c49 is the less saturated color, while #6f9005 is the most saturated one.
